The Role

CompanyCam is hiring a Director of Corporate Strategy to join our Operations team! The Director of Corporate Strategy will be responsible for developing and executing strategic initiatives to drive the long-term growth and success of the company, including oversight of the quarterly business planning process. This role will collaborate with leadership to set strategic priorities, establish goals, and monitor progress toward achieving corporate objectives. If you enjoy analyzing market trends, competitor activity, and internal capabilities to identify opportunities for business expansion and improvement, keep reading!

In this job you will...

  • Develop and refine CompanyCam’s corporate strategy in alignment with the company’s vision, mission, and long-term objectives.
  • Lead CompanyCam’s quarterly business planning process, working closely with senior leadership to define strategic priorities and initiatives.
  • Collaborate with cross-functional teams to gather insights and input for business planning, including developing processes and communication plans to ensure the right teams have informed involvement.
  • Partner closely with our Chief Operating Officer to ensure effective execution of CompanyCam’s corporate strategy.
  • Monitor and evaluate the performance of strategic initiatives, providing regular updates to the Executive Team and stakeholders, and making adjustments as needed to ensure alignment with corporate goals.
  • Partner with other leaders to conduct and regularly review comprehensive analysis of market dynamics, industry trends, and competitive landscape to identify potential risks for strategic initiatives.
  • Stay informed about emerging technologies and external factors that may impact CompanyCam's strategic direction.
  • Foster a culture of strategic thinking, innovation, and continuous improvement in business planning and execution.
  • Provide guidance and support to business units and functional teams to ensure alignment with and execution of corporate strategy.
  • Develop trusting relationships with key stakeholders, including executive leadership, managers, and employees, fostering collaborative interactions and understanding of business needs.
